I recently had an issue with the Blazer not starting when it rains. After some searching on here, I decided to check my cap. No visible cracking(didn't take it off due to not supposed to be working on vehicles in my apt's parking lot). But, I did try an electrical sealant that is supposed to not only help remove any water/condensation, it seals it. I sprayed it all over the cap and let it sit for a few hours.
Well, must have had a crack in there somewhere, and the sealant must have worked, as we have had an unusually warm week here in Indy, and some rainy days instead of snow. But haven't any issues with it since. Still plan on in the near future taking it to a friend's house and taking a better look at it just in case.
